DNS污染检测是一种用于检测DNS解析是否被篡改或污染的技术。DNS(Domain Name System)是互联网中用于将域名映射到IP地址的系统,它能够将用户输入的域名转换为对应的IP地址,以便让计算机能够访问目标网站。DNS污染是指攻击者通过修改、伪造DNS数据包,使得用户的DNS请求被劫持并解析到错误的IP地址上,从而实现网络攻击。
DNS污染检测的原理是通过对比在本地解析的DNS结果和外部公共DNS服务提供商所返回的DNS结果,来检测用户的DNS解析是否受到了篡改。这种检测方式需要使用多个DNS服务器来进行比对,并验证各自的结果是否匹配。